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Madrid, Spain and Greece?

Iberia, Air Europa, and two other airlines fly from Adolfo Suárez Madrid–Barajas Airport (MAD) to Athens International Airport (ATH) every 4 hours.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Madrid, Avenida de América to Athens via Tarragona - Bus Station, Tirana, and Tirana in around 46h 6m.
